About brand

The history of the brand with a world name began in the usual barn of the Austrian city of Reed. It was there that in 1924 the master of all trades Josef Fischer the Elder solved the problem of self-employment, starting to make carts and sleds, and a year later - skiing.

After 10 years, there was not enough room in the barn - Fisher’s company already numbered more than 30 people, and handmade skis sold out like hot cakes. In 1949, Fisher developed the first manual press and optimized production and molding, and in 64, the ski factory opened. At the same time, Egon Zimmerman arrives at the winter Olympics on Fisher products for victory.

In 1971, the Fisher family (and by that time it was already a family business) began to produce cross-country skiing. There is a constant search for new technologies and materials. And this is the secret of Fisher's success. At the beginning of the “zero” production of alpine skiing, and to them and ski boots.

In 2006, Fisher introduces Carbonlite - the lightest racing skis in the world (their weight is less than a kilogram), and in 2011, thanks to the VACUUM FIT technology, for the first time in the history of sports, it is possible to fully adapt the ski boot to the athlete's foot.

Today, Fisher is one of the leading manufacturers of ski equipment in the world.

Models

Fisher ski boots are chosen by self-confident, result-oriented people. Footwear for skiing do different - especially for children and adult men and women. For ridge and combined stroke. For a classic ride.

Modern models:

  • FISCHER XJ SPRINT. Made for future champions. Children and teenagers. The neoprene surface gives warmth and dryness, the sole is plastic, loyally adapts to the peculiarities of the growing leg.
  • Fischer Touring Silve. Ideal for a pleasant leisurely ride through the winter forest. Comfortable, with a non-rigid sole, providing an optimal push. Heat retain double-layer insulation.
  • Ski boots Fischer XC Pro. These are universal boots for cross-country skiing. They have a special lacing that prevents snow from entering the shoe. Can be used as a pleasure.
  • Ski boots Fischer XC Control. This model is also universal. Designed for both sports and walking. The sole has optimum rigidity. The boot perfectly fixes the leg. It is possible to adjust the heel.
  • Ski boots Fischer XC Comfort Silver. Exclusively walking model shoes. Perfectly protected from cold and getting wet. The heel is reinforced with a special 3D shape. The seams are fully taped, which eliminates the ingress of moisture.
  • Fischer Comfort My Style. These are women's shoes. Mounted to cross-country skiing. Made with love and care for the female foot, which has its own orthopedic features. The sole has sufficient rigidity. Thermoformed layer inside warms and adapts to the leg.
  • Fischer RC3 Classic. The most that neither is a classic model. Exists in a two-layer version, does not pass moisture. Sole optimal degree of rigidity.
  • Fischer RC3 Combi.Model, ideal for speed skating, and for riding in the style of "classic". Designed for amateur sportsmen. Heel insert gives additional fixation of the foot and has an adjustment of the shoes on the foot.

Ski segment:

  • Model RC4 PRO 130 VACUUM FULL FIT. Designed for experts. Tested on the slopes of the World Cup. Perfect fixation of the ankle in such a boot allows you to demonstrate aggressive riding style on any slope.
  • Model TRINITY 110 VACUUM FULL FIT. For lovers of skiing, the degree of preparation of which is estimated as high. In the area of ​​the fingers, added volume, allowing longer to keep warm.
  • Fischer Soma RC4 100 Jr. This children's model is designed for young fans of speed descents.

Species: Review

Starting to choose shoes for skiing, you need to know the basis of the principle of selection of equipment. It depends on the style of skating - classic or skating. Different boots and fastening system - NNN, SNS. Shoes are divided into three types. Classic, ridge and combi.

  • Classic boots for skis. Light, soft.
  • Ridge boots. High, with a hinge system of additional control of the ski.
  • Combi. Combine the advantages of the two previous varieties. The softness of the soles of the "Classics" and height, as well as a removable hinge, from the "Combi".

Professional ski boots and boots for the amateur are not the same. Professional shoes weigh less and have a stiffer fixed sole.

“Fischer” is well aware that the level of training of the skiers is different, and therefore for each category produces something individual: athletes - Fischer RC 3 classic, Fischer RCS Carbonlite Skating. Skate skiers - Fischer RC3 Scate. Fischer combi, as the name implies, for combined skating.

How to choose?

Ski boots should be comfortable, lightweight and well-protected skiers from getting wet and cold. Determining the size, you should not expect that under the boot you will wear thick woolen socks. We need socks specially designed for skiing. They are sewn of "breathable" wear-resistant fabric.

Therefore, before choosing a ski boot, you must first purchase such socks. This can be done in any sports store. Try on the shoe then you can immediately on the toe. It is very important that the ski boots "do not press", do not rub and are not great.

It is also worth considering that during active sports, the amount of circulating blood in the body increases, more blood flows to the arms and legs, and they add a little in volume. Experts advise buying ski boots half the size larger than required.

When choosing shoes for a child, the “half as large” rule applies in 100% of cases. Additional insoles are attached to models for future champions of all sizes. This is done so that the child can first ride with two insoles, and then, when the leg grows older, one is taken out.

Size table for adult ski boots “Fisher” (for each model - the size and length of the foot)

Foot size Fisher ski boot models
Speedmax skate RCS Carbonlite Skate RCS Carbonlite Classic Other models
36 223 mm 223mm 225mm 228mm
37 229mm 229mm 231mm 235mm
38 236mm 236mm 238mm 242mm
39 243mm 243mm 245mm 248mm
40 249mm 249mm 251mm 255mm
41 256mm 256mm 258mm 262mm
42 263mm 263mm 265mm 268mm
43 269mm 269mm 271mm 275mm
44 276mm 276mm 278mm 282mm
45 283mm 283mm 285mm 288mm
46 289mm 289mm 291mm 295mm
47 296mm 296mm 298mm 302mm
48 303mm 303mm 305mm 308mm
49 absent 309mm 311mm 315mm
50 absent absent absent 322mm
51 absent absent absent 328mm
52 absent absent absent 335mm

Among the various reviews, the red thread is the theme of the cost of Fisher shoes. Someone thinks it is high, someone is available, but all agree, without exception, “Fisher” are worth it. So how much do they cost?

The starting price for the most inexpensive Kombi models starts at 5,500 rubles. In the same price segment and women's "My Style" - from 6000 rubles. More expensive (albeit slightly) cost models for the classic style of riding. Fischer RC3 Classic S10313 "starts" from 7,000 rubles. The more professional the shoe, the more expensive it is. So "semi-pro" Fischer RC5 Skate S15415 cost from 11 thousand rubles. And innovative Fischer RCS Carbonlite Skating - at least 19 thousand rubles.

The most expensive are ski boots. Their cost starts from 13,000 rubles and reaches 50,000 rubles. It all depends on the level of training of the skier and the level of his expectations from the ammunition.

How to wear, store?

Wearing ski boots on a thick woolen sock can not.

In the care of ski boots, the main thing is to dry them correctly. Drying should be carried out carefully, 2-3 times a week, the inner layer (removable shoe) should be removed and dried separately. You can use electric dryers. Insole is recommended to handle antifungal composition.

But to shape and adjust the ski boot, although you can independently, but it is better with the experts. Thermoforming workshops are engaged.
